Automatisation du portail

Introduction

Dans cet article, nous allons voir comment piloter notre portail de garage avec Home Assistant. Il existe plusieurs marques, et parmi les nombreuses options, j’ai choisi le TS130F de chez TuYa. L’avantage de ce dispositif par rapport à ses concurrents est qu’il dispose d’un détecteur de fermeture de porte sans fil (en 868Mhz) :

credit LoraTap

Devices

Pour contrôler l’ouverture du portail de mon garage, j’ai choisi un modèle de chez TuYa : le TuYa Curtain/blind switch (TS130F).

credit LoraTap

Comment savoir si cela est compatible avec mon installation ?

Avant de passer la commande, on peut tester notre contrôleur de garage pour savoir s’il est compatible avec ce module. Pour ce faire, nous allons court-circuiter la borne du bouton mural sur l’ouvre-porte. Si la porte du garage s’ouvre ou se ferme, elle peut fonctionner avec ce module.

credit LoraTap

Caractéristiques

Caractéristique Valeur
Nom de l’application Smart Life, Tuya
Entrée du Module de contrôle 100-250 VAC, 50 / 60Hz
Protocole sans fil (module) ZigBee 3.0
Protocole sans fil (capteur de porte) 868Mhz
Protocole de capteur sans fil LoraTap RF 868Mhz
Distance de contrôle du capteur sans fil 15 mètres
Type de batterie 1 * pile CR2032 (incluse)
Charge maxi 10A
Matière plastique ABS ignifuge
Conception brevetée Oui
Certification CE, EMC, rouge, RoHS

credit LoraTap

Unboxing

Comme dans son habitude, Tuya nous livre tout ce qu’il nous faut pour installer notre object:

credit LoraTap

Installation

L’installation est plutôt simple en soit :

credit LoraTap

automation.yaml

Voici un exemple d’automatisation dans un fichier automations.yaml pour Home Assistant. Cet exemple déclenche l’ouverture du portail lorsque quelqu’un arrive à la maison et ferme le portail après un certain délai.

- alias: "Ouverture portail à l'arrivée"
  trigger:
    - platform: state
      entity_id: device_tracker.votre_telephone
      from: 'not_home'
      to: 'home'
  action:
    - service: switch.turn_on
      target:
        entity_id: switch.portail

- alias: "Fermeture portail après délai"
  trigger:
    - platform: state
      entity_id: device_tracker.votre_telephone
      from: 'not_home'
      to: 'home'
  action:
    - delay: '00:05:00' # Délai de 5 minutes
    - service: switch.turn_off
      target:
        entity_id: switch.portail

N’oubliez pas de remplacer device_tracker.votre_telephone par l’entité correspondant à votre téléphone et switch.portail par l’entité correspondant à votre portail dans Home Assistant.

Conclusion

En conclusion, automatiser l’ouverture et la fermeture de votre portail de garage avec Home Assistant peut vous apporter un confort supplémentaire et améliorer la sécurité de votre domicile.

Grâce aux appareils connectés et aux automatisations, vous pouvez contrôler votre portail à distance et adapter son fonctionnement selon vos besoins.


Si vous voulez plus de scripts Home automations ou sur Domoticz vous pouvez voir mes repos à ce sujet : https://github.com/ravindrajob/